AI查找不同方的人类棋子并判断是否已拦截

  

学习提示:如果没有C语言与Windows项目开发基础可以通过下方链接学习:

0基础C语言学习与训练

0基础C++学习与训练

Windows项目开发系列

 

在前一章的基础上,我们继续学习如何通过代码,实现AI查找不同方向的人类棋子,以及,记录棋子间的间隔数,

并判断人类棋子在不同方向中是否已拦截。

(1)查找并处理不同方向中连续的人类棋子。

(2)查找并处理不同方向中不连续的人类棋子。

(3)查找并记录棋子间的间隔数量。

(4)判断并记录连续的人类棋子是否被拦截。

(5)判断并记录不连续的人类棋子是否被拦截。

(6)调用分值计算。

以上的内容我们将结合代码为大家作详细的讲解,大家可以通过下面的链接进行学习。

点击链接学习